Joanne
Joanne is a female based name. The pronunciation of the name is [ joh-an ].[1] The name Joanne is derived from the Hebrew name Yochanan, which means "God is gracious." [2]It was popular as recently as around 1975 in Northern Ireland and United Kingdom. In Hebrew, Joanne means God is Gracious. There are many celebrities who have the name, like Joanne Dru, Joanne Missingham, Joanne Woodward and Joanne Whalley. This is a unique name (not in the top 1000 newborn names in the US in 2021).[3]
